In Regensburg, 1815
E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ating print captured by the talented Johann Christian Erhard in the 19th century. This remarkable piece of heritage art showcases an idyllic countryside scene that transports us back to rural life in Germany. The image depicts a peaceful village nestled amidst rolling hills and lush green fields. In this serene setting, we see hardworking agricultural workers tending to their daily tasks. A group of peasants can be seen laboring diligently on the land, embodying the essence of farm laborers from that era. Animals play a significant role in this picturesque landscape as well. A majestic cow stands gracefully alongside a flock of sheep, symbolizing the harmonious coexistence between humans and animals during this time period. Erhard's etching technique beautifully captures every intricate detail, bringing depth and texture to his artwork. The monochromatic palette adds a timeless quality to the image, emphasizing its historical significance. This stunning print is part of the Metropolitan Museum of Art collection and serves as a testament to Erhard's artistic prowess.
